The Correct Approach to Water Damage Restoration
The proper procedure for addressing water damage begins with a swift assessment and containment of the source. Our network of independent local providers understands the urgency. The first critical step is to identify and stop the water flow, whether it’s from a burst pipe, a leaking roof, or an appliance failure. Once the source is mitigated, the focus shifts to removing the bulk of the standing water. This is typically done with specialized equipment like industrial-grade water extractors, not household wet-vacuums. These machines are designed to remove water efficiently from carpets, subfloors, and other porous materials.
Following water extraction, the essential phase of industrial strength structural drying begins. This involves using high-powered air movers and dehumidifiers to meticulously dry out all affected areas, including materials that may appear dry to the touch but still retain significant moisture. The goal is to bring the environment back to pre-loss moisture levels. This drying process is crucial for preventing mold development, which can begin to grow in as little as 24-48 hours in damp conditions. Providers in our network use moisture meters to accurately measure humidity levels and ensure thorough drying, a level of precision often overlooked in DIY efforts.
Finally, damage repair reconstruction addresses any necessary rebuilding or repair work. This can range from replacing damaged drywall and flooring to more extensive structural repairs if the water damage has compromised the integrity of your Baldwinville home’s framework. This phase is only undertaken after the area has been thoroughly dried and is confirmed to be free of mold. It ensures that your home is not only dry but also structurally sound and safe.
What Affects the Cost of Water Damage Restoration?
Several factors influence the cost of water damage restoration. The category and severity of the water intrusion are primary drivers. For instance, water from a clean source like a broken supply line will generally be less expensive to address than water contaminated with sewage or other pollutants. The extent of the affected area, measured in square footage, directly impacts the amount of labor and materials required for drying and reconstruction. The type of building materials involved also plays a role; some materials are more porous and harder to dry, requiring more time and specialized equipment, thus increasing the cost.
The duration the water has been present before professional intervention is another significant factor. Longer exposure allows water to penetrate deeper into materials and increases the likelihood of secondary damages like mold, which necessitates more extensive remediation and reconstruction, thereby raising the overall cost. Accessibility to the affected areas can also influence pricing, with more difficult-to-reach spaces potentially requiring more labor and specialized techniques.
